Transaction deb886e012f163e8f88ea1c32b626dac2d2995511f8083e3d0e11fcdb5d7e66a
1 Input
1 Output
-
deb886e012f163e8f88ea1c32b626dac2d2995511f8083e3d0e11fcdb5d7e66a:0
- value
- 554020
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e344c4d2888364aebb1bc93ba0f35a13df2e623 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12J77RFB34fGyQZT2ixjDrLf8dp5Pydak4